Output f656bdd5c6a98da7a0c5877cf68a94f0fda8af7447d634faa82df74186c4adfa:8

value
576257
script pubkey
OP_0 OP_PUSHBYTES_20 0c3e91e204b4c703c00a6c0a34785f599499567a
address
bc1qpslfrcsyknrs8sq2ds9rg7zltx2fj4n6ku7cy7
transaction
f656bdd5c6a98da7a0c5877cf68a94f0fda8af7447d634faa82df74186c4adfa
confirmations
79389
spent
true